Black Business Council congratulate Pres Ramaphosa

This election, on his official first-term as State President, demonstrates the country’s confidence in him to spearhead economic recovery and renewal.

The BBC is confident that the President will also focus on ensuring that the era is free from state capture and corruption.  

“The BBC also calls for the President to appoint a fit-for-purpose streamlined cabinet that will put the interest of South African first. As the BBC, we sincerely anticipate a leaner cabinet made-up of men and women of integrity who will be single-minded in addressing the challenges of poverty, unemployment and inequality,” says Sandile Zungu, BBC President.  

Zungu added: “We commend and applaud the Deputy President of the ANC, Mr DD Mabuza for following his conscience by postponing his swearing in as a Member of Parliament in order to address the ANC Integrity Commission’s concerns as this sets a positive tone for the new administration”.

Greater focus in the 6th Administration should be on legislation that will stimulate the acceleration of socio-economic transformation and SMMEs development as the cornerstone of job creation.  

“The BBC is available to become part of the solution as we join business, government, labour and community in rebuilding the country as well as restoring and growing the economy,” concluded Zungu.
